When they teach advertising they overlook K2... yet this was the kind of attitude that launched Nike early on. Something about irreverent PNW counter-culture capitalists...

Wong attempting to hold the short skis is absolutely brilliant on multiple levels.

Even the production values are forward thinking... those hand cut silhouettes probably cost hundreds per back when other ads were getting produced for peanuts.

This one baffles me, most art directors couldn't execute this 30 years later yet they nailed it:

i.jpg


Then they mock the classic VW ads right down to the copy style, amazing:

K2 1972.jpg


And look how they cue into culture, 1970, height of rebellion, when every college kid thought they were a Marxist:

s.jpg


So f-ing brilliant.

Sickening they sold out. I had a serious case of brand loyalty and they lost me.
